alloc_hugetlb_folio_reserve() decrements h->resv_huge_pages when
dequeuing a folio, but unlike the use_global_reservation handling in
hugetlb_alloc_folio(), it does not set HPageRestoreReserve on the folio.

Its sole caller memfd_alloc_folio() pre-allocates a reservation via
hugetlb_reserve_pages() before allocating. When hugetlb_add_to_page_cache()
fails, folio_put() drops the folio without HPageRestoreReserve set, so
free_huge_folio() does not restore the reservation. The subsequent
hugetlb_unreserve_pages() on the err_unresv path decrements the counter
a second time, leaving resv_huge_pages off by one for every failed
allocation.

Set HPageRestoreReserve when consuming the reservation in
alloc_hugetlb_folio_reserve(). On the error path, free_huge_folio() then
restores the reservation before hugetlb_unreserve_pages() releases it.
The success path is unaffected, as hugetlb_add_to_page_cache() clears
the flag once the folio is added to the page cache.

--- a/mm/hugetlb.c
+++ b/mm/hugetlb.c
@@ -2178,8 +2178,10 @@ struct folio *alloc_hugetlb_folio_reserve(struct hstate *h, int preferred_nid,
folio = dequeue_hugetlb_folio_nodemask(h, gfp_mask, preferred_nid,
nmask);
- if (folio)
+ if (folio) {
+ folio_set_hugetlb_restore_reserve(folio);
h->resv_huge_pages--;
+ }
spin_unlock_irq(&hugetlb_lock);
return folio;
